UPVC Door Handles Replacement Guide

Replacing upvc door handles is a simple DIY project once you have the proper measurements. These measurements include the distance between the backplate's fixing centres (sometimes called PZ) and the center of the key hole.

The most commonly used kind of uPVC door handle is one with two levers inline both internal and external connected by a spindle. They operate the multi-point lock that is found in uPVC as well as aluminium and wooden doors.

You can pick from a wide range of upvc door handle repairs near me handles. They include lever/lever, pad handles, offset and snib. Lever/lever handles, which consist of two inline handles which can be moved are a favorite among homeowners. Pad uPVC handle are smaller and have an offset design. This lets you protect the exterior of your home after entry.

An offset uPVC handle is comprised of a fixed pad and one pad that can be moved. This kind handle is typically used on sliding patio doors. Snib handles are similar to offset handles but can be employed on uPVC french doors.

When selecting a replacement uPVC door handle, you must think about the style of your existing windows and doors. The handle should be in line with the color and style of your existing doors. Some handles are available in a variety of types of finishes, like black and white. Others come in more stylish options, like gold or chrome.

It's important to get your screw-to-screw and PZ measurements correct when you're taking measurements. The PZ measurement is the distance from the central point of the spindle hole to the centre of the keyhole. The screw-to-screw dimension is the distance between the screw hole on your current handle and the closest screw on your door frame, and it's important to measure this accurately to identify a suitable replacement.

When selecting a replacement handle for your upvc door handle repairs door, it is important to be aware of three crucial dimensions. The backplate fixing centre, the lever and keyhole dimensions, as well as the spindle's diameter are crucial measurements. Incorporating these elements will ensure that the new handle will be perfectly fitted to your uPVC doors and ensures an ideal fit.

It's easy to determine these points, but you need to be as accurate as you can. You could end up with a handle which isn't properly fitted and causes problems when opening your uPVC doors. The most important measurement is the top screw on the backplate fixing centre, commonly known as the PZ size. It measures from the pivot point of the keyhole or handle lever to the center of the screw. This is usually 92mm but it can vary.

Also, make sure that your uPVC door handles have the number of keyspindles required to operate your multi-point locking system. Idealy, they should be the same as the keys you use to lock or unlock your uPVC door. Older doors may have only one spindle to operate the lock, whereas more modern doors will have two spindles to allow for independent operation from inside and out.

It is not advisable to have a hanging uPVC handle because it puts the strain on the locking mechanism. This could lead to broken components. You should look for uPVC handles with spring cassettes built in to avoid this. These aren't just aesthetically pleasing but they also reduce the operating pressure on the door locking mechanism, and can prolong its life span.

Switching a uPVC handle is relatively simple and only requires basic tools. You will first have to remove the current handle. This can be done by removing the screws which keep it in place with the screwdriver. Once the screws are removed, you can pull the handle away from the door.

Next, you will need to measure the dimensions of your door handle. You'll need to find the centre of the fixing holes on the backplate. This is commonly known as the PZ measurement. It determines the size of your handle spindle. If you are aware of this information, you will be able to buy an alternative door handle that is of the correct size.
